
The Water with Steve Correia
Season 2
The Water is a fishing, diving and adventure series for the whole family. Featuring Steve Correia, Paul Green, Jarrad Louw, Paul Nolan, Nathan Patterson and a host of other fishing and diving experts, the team travel all over Australia showing the best this country has to offer. Even if you never go fishing, with the spectacular scenery both above and below the water, there's something for everyone. If you love fishing, the tips and advice will make you a much better angler. the Water is made and produced by Zulu Media.

Perth Winter FishingSteve and Greenie heading out past a winter storm in Perth to find huge shark mackerel that are still hunting after a big summer. Plus you'll meet new presenter Jarrad as he shares some big squid tips. The main story, however, shows you how to target pink snapper around Cockburn Sound in winter before they school up. - Skippy on LuresE2
Skippy on LuresBream tournament fishing is popular around Australia but the silver trevally or skippy provides even more excitement for bream anglers needing more power! In this Episode, Steve Correia and Paul Green use tiny Halco Twistys to fire skippy up into a lure feeding frenzy and use bream tackle to land dhufish and big King George whiting in deep water. - Big Swan River Tailor, Flathead and BreamE5
